Locality Memory: Pengertian dan Peranannya dalam Komputasi dan Psikologi


Locality Memory adalah konsep dalam ilmu komputer dan psikologi kognitif yang mengacu pada kecenderungan sistem—baik mesin maupun otak manusia—untuk mengakses data atau informasi yang baru saja digunakan atau berada dalam area yang berdekatan. Dalam konteks komputasi, konsep ini sering digunakan dalam manajemen memori dan optimasi kinerja prosesor, sementara dalam psikologi, Locality Memory dikaitkan dengan cara manusia menyimpan dan mengambil kembali informasi dari ingatan.

Locality Memory dalam Ilmu Komputer

Dalam bidang komputasi, Locality Memory terbagi menjadi dua jenis utama:

  • Temporal Locality (Lokalitas Temporal): Data yang baru saja digunakan cenderung diakses kembali dalam waktu dekat. Contohnya adalah cache dalam CPU yang menyimpan data yang sering diakses untuk meningkatkan kecepatan eksekusi program.
  • Spatial Locality (Lokalitas Spasial): Data yang berada dalam lokasi berdekatan dalam memori cenderung diakses secara bersamaan. Ini berlaku dalam struktur data seperti array, di mana elemen yang berdekatan sering diproses secara bersamaan.

Keberadaan Locality Memory dalam sistem komputer memungkinkan optimalisasi akses data melalui mekanisme caching dan prefetching, yang membantu meningkatkan efisiensi pemrosesan data.

Locality Memory dalam Psikologi Kognitif

Dalam psikologi, Locality Memory berkaitan dengan cara manusia mengingat dan mengambil informasi berdasarkan asosiasi spasial dan temporal. Beberapa aspek penting dalam psikologi kognitif yang berhubungan dengan konsep ini meliputi:

  • Efek Priming: Informasi yang baru saja diakses lebih mudah diingat atau diproses kembali.
  • Chunking: Otak manusia cenderung mengelompokkan informasi yang berdekatan untuk mempermudah pengolahan dan pengingatan.
  • Memori Kontekstual: Lingkungan dan kondisi saat informasi dipelajari dapat mempengaruhi kemudahan mengingat informasi tersebut di kemudian hari.

Implikasi Locality Memory

Baik dalam komputasi maupun psikologi, pemahaman tentang Locality Memory memiliki banyak aplikasi praktis:

  • Optimasi Performa Sistem Komputer: Teknik caching dan manajemen memori berbasis lokalitas meningkatkan efisiensi eksekusi program.
  • Desain Antarmuka Pengguna: Prinsip Locality Memory digunakan dalam perancangan antarmuka digital agar pengguna lebih mudah mengingat lokasi tombol atau fitur tertentu.
  • Pendidikan dan Pembelajaran: Strategi pengajaran yang memanfaatkan hubungan spasial dan temporal informasi dapat meningkatkan daya ingat siswa.

Kesimpulan

Locality Memory adalah konsep penting dalam berbagai bidang, baik dalam ilmu komputer untuk mengoptimalkan akses data maupun dalam psikologi kognitif untuk memahami cara otak mengingat informasi. Pemanfaatan konsep ini dalam teknologi dan strategi pembelajaran dapat meningkatkan efisiensi dan efektivitas dalam berbagai aspek kehidupan.

Leave a comment

Your email address will not be published. Required fields are marked *